Spotify Enhances User Experience with ChatGPT Integration

07 Oct 2025

Spotify’s latest technological advancement brings a sophisticated integration with the ChatGPT mobile app, now accessible on both Android and iOS platforms. This development enables users to harness the power of AI in their music exploration, adding a new dimension to Spotify’s offerings.

Personalized Playlists at Your Fingertips

The integration provides a seamless way for users to interact with Spotify, using AI-driven prompts to discover music tailored to their preferences. Once users connect their Spotify accounts, they can begin exploring the possibilities. The AI assists in crafting playlists by taking into account themes, moods, specific artists, or genres provided by the user.

There are several tiers of interaction based on the type of Spotify account linked. For those using the free version, popular playlists such as Discover Weekly and New Music Friday are available through ChatGPT. However, it's the premium users who gain the most from this feature, with the ability to collaborate in depth with the AI to generate entirely new playlists.

Enhanced Music Discovery

Spotify continues to revolutionize music discovery with this strategic move. By integrating with ChatGPT, the platform ensures that its users have access to a personalized music experience that evolves with their tastes. Users either browse tracks directly from the ChatGPT in-app widget or opt to open them in the Spotify app for a full-fledged experience. This makes it easier for both casual listeners and audiophiles to engage with music in a more interactive and personalized manner.

The availability of this feature in over 145 countries signifies Spotify's commitment to reaching a global audience. The integration supplements existing extensions with Google’s Gemini and YouTube Music, underscoring Spotify’s pioneering role in enhancing music streaming through innovative technology.
